Image: Shelley ChristiansProf Balfour was inaugurated as the 8th UWC Rector and Vice-Chancellor a few days earlier (15 February 2025). His address to staff and students outlined his vision for the student, academic and support programmes.
While setting out his vision and action plan at the start of his tenure, the audience was also given insight into the core UWC values Prof Balfour wants to build on for future success.
